This is something I've become excited about after using it for the past couple of weeks.
-whisk 2 raw eggs with a fork
-add 1 teaspoon of coconut oil
-add 1 teaspoon of apple cider vinegar
Apply to hair/scalp as evenly as possible and allow it to sit for at least 3 minutes.
Rinse with water.
The egg feels very nutritive to the hair itself, almost like the hair soaks it up.
The coconut oil is moisturizing,
And the apple cider vinegar is gently stripping, especially good for the scalp.
I've found that using just egg is a decent replacement for shampoo, but it feels like it's missing something.
When using only coconut oil, it leaves my hair too greasy... and when using only apple cider vinegar, it leaves it too dry.
So then... there's this, which avoids those dilemmas.
